LED Clock with Anti-Ligature Design
In demanding situations, safety is paramount. A standard timepiece might not suffice when threat of ligature is present. Therefore a specialized LED clock with an anti-ligature design emerges as a crucial option. This type of clock is specifically engineered to minimize the risk of materials being used for injury. The structure features reinforced materials and deliberately placed components, making it highly difficult to separate parts for dangerous actions.
- Attributes of an anti-ligature LED clock include:
- Robust construction materials.
- Hidden mounting fasteners.
- Non-removable components.
- Minimized access to terminals.
These characteristics work together to provide a safe and dependable timekeeping option in environments where safety is of utmost significance.
Patient Safety First: Anti-Ligature Clock Solutions
In healthcare settings, ensuring patient safety is paramount. One crucial aspect concerns the elimination of potential ligature hazards. Clocks, often found in patient rooms, can pose a risk if they contain standard mounting hardware that could be used for self-harm. To address this issue, innovative anti-ligature clock solutions have emerged. These products feature secure mounting mechanisms that prevent the removal of the clock face or hands, thereby minimizing the risk of ligature-related incidents.
Anti-ligature clocks are produced from durable materials and incorporate specialized features anti-ligature clock enclosure to enhance patient safety. They may include tamper-resistant designs, inaccessible mounting hardware, and non-protruding surfaces.
